Where to Watch Oklahoma City Thunder Games in Austin
Austin has two venues where Oklahoma City Thunder fans can watch games: Austin Daily Press and Gnar Bar. Both are casual sports-watching spots that draw fans looking to catch the Thunder on the road. Austin is not the team's home market—the Thunder play in Oklahoma City—so these bars serve transplants and traveling fans who want to follow their team from Central Texas.
